Round vs Square Bathroom Sink: Pros and Cons

Round bathroom sinks are known for their classic and timeless appeal. They are a popular choice for traditional or vintage-style bathrooms. They also have a smaller footprint, making them ideal for smaller bathrooms or powder rooms. However, their curved shape can make them more difficult to clean and can limit the amount of counter space available.

Square bathroom sinks, on the other hand, have a contemporary and sleek look that works well in modern bathrooms. They also offer more surface area for toiletries and other bathroom essentials. However, their sharp corners can be a hazard, especially for households with small children. They also tend to take up more space, so they may not be the best choice for smaller bathrooms.

Round vs Square Bathroom Sink: Design Differences

The main difference between round and square bathroom sinks is, of course, their shape. Round sinks have a circular bowl, while square sinks have a square or rectangular bowl. This can also affect the shape and size of the countertop or vanity that the sink will be placed on. Round sinks may require a smaller, curved countertop, while square sinks may need a larger, straight countertop.

Round vs Square Bathroom Sink: Installation Differences

The installation process for round and square bathroom sinks can also differ. Round sinks are fairly easy to install, as they only require a round hole to be cut in the countertop or vanity. Square sinks, on the other hand, may require more precise measurements and cutting to ensure a proper fit. They may also require additional support for the sharp corners.

Round vs Square Bathroom Sink: Maintenance Needs

When it comes to maintenance, both round and square bathroom sinks have their own pros and cons. Round sinks can be more difficult to clean due to their curved shape, but they are less likely to accumulate grime in the corners. Square sinks, on the other hand, have more corners and edges that can collect dirt and debris, but they are generally easier to wipe down and keep clean.
